So, for anyone who doesn't know, Turndown service is an evening service offered by some hotels where the housekeeping lady turns your bedspread, blankets, etc down (ergo, the name of the service) so you can just comfortably climb up to bed between the sheets. For some hotels, this is also the time when they put out your bath robe and slippers and get them ready for you, laying them nicely on top of your bed.
